Course structure

• Principles of Cultural Heritage Conservation
• Materials and Techniques in Heritage Refurbishment
• Heritage Site Documentation and Assessment
• Conservation Ethics and Practices
• Heritage Legislation and Policies
• Project Management in Cultural Heritage Refurbishment
• Community Engagement in Heritage Projects
• Sustainable Practices in Heritage Conservation
• Digital Technologies in Cultural Heritage Preservation
• Case Studies in Cultural Heritage Refurbishment
